What is it about?
We compiled ten easy tips that help researchers to design understandable and appealing visual summary pictures, also known as Graphical Abstracts or Striking images. The tips include all aspects of a Graphical Abstract, from defining message, finding and selecting key images and icons, designing a color scheme and layout, to a summary of current tools.

Why is it important?
Each year >1 million research articles appear in biology and medicine. To help audiences navigate this vast content, researchers increasingly use pictures that summarize their scientific insight. Our article helps all researchers navigate the world of scientific communication, in particular visual communication.
